8 THE VIRTUE OF READING THE QUR'AN IN THE MONTH OF ROMADHON


the primacy of reading the Quran in Ramadan obtained by Muslims. In addition to receiving multiple rewards, the Koran will also become a blessing and intercession later on the day of the Resurrection.


The Prophet said:


كُلُّ عَمَلِ ابْنِ آدَمَ يُضَاعَفُ الْحَسَنَةُ عَشْرُ أَمْثَالِهَا إِلَى سَبْعمِائَة ضِعْفٍ قَالَ اللَّهُ عَزَّ وَجَلَّ إِلَّا الصَّوْمَ فَإِنَّهُ لِي وَأَنَا أَجْزِي بِهِ يَدَعُ شَهْوَتَهُ وَطَعَامَهُ مِنْ أَجْلِي لِلصَّائِمِ فَرْحَتَانِ فَرْحَةٌ عِنْدَ فِطْرِهِ وَفَرْحَةٌ عِنْدَ لِقَاءِ رَبِّهِ وَلَخُلُوفُ فِيهِ أَطْيَبُ عِنْدَ اللَّهِ مِنْ رِيحِ الْمِسْكِ


here is the priority of reading the Qur'an in the month of romadhon


1. The Giver of Shafa'at on the Day of Resurrection


عَنْ زَيْدٍ أَنَّهُ سَمِعَ أَبَا سَلَّامٍ يَقُولُ حَدَّثَنِي أَبُو أُمَامَةَ الْبَاهِلِيُّ قَالَ سَمِعْتُ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 يَقُولُ اقْرَءُوا الْقُرْآنَ فَإِنَّهُ يَأْتِي يَوْمَ الْقِيَامَةِ شَفِيعًا لِأَصْحَابِه


From Zaid that he heard Abu Sallam say, having told me Abu Umamah Al Bahili he said; I heard the Prophet Shallallahu alaihi wasallam say: "Read Al Qur`an, for he will come to intercede for his readers on the Day of Resurrection. (CHR. Muslim) [Y. 804 Sharh Shahh Muslim] Shahid.


2. The Quran Comes to the One Who Reads and Practices It


عَنْ جُبَيْرِ بْنِ نُفَيْرٍ قَالَ سَمِعْتُ النَّوَّاسَ بْنَ سَمْعَانَ الْكِلَابِيَّ يَقُولُا سَمِعْتُ النَّبِيَّ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 يَقُولُ يُؤْتَى بِالْقُرْآنِ يَوْمَ الْقِيَامَةِ وَأَهْلِهِ الَّذِينَ كَانُوا يَعْمَلُونَ بِهِ تَقْدُمُهُ سُورَةُ الْبَقَرَةِ وَآلُ عِمْرَانَ وَضَرَبَ لَهُمَا ر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 ثَلَاثَةَ أَمْثَالٍ مَا نَسِيتُهُنَّ بَعْدُ قَالَ كَأَنَّهُمَا غَمَامَتَانِ أَوْ ظُلَّتَانِ سَوْدَاوَانِ بَيْنَهُمَا شَرْقٌ أَوْ كَأَنَّهُمَا حِزْقَانِ مِنْ طَيْرٍ صَوَافَّ تُحَاجَّانِ عَنْ صَاحِبِهِمَا


From Jubair ibn Nufair he said, I heard An Nawwas ibn Saman Al Kilabi saying; I heard the Prophet shallallahu alaihi wasallam saying: "The Qur`an will be brought on the Day of Resurrection with the Master who has done charity with him, and the first time is the letter of Al Baqarah and Ali Imran." Then the Prophet Shallallallahu alaihi wasallam gave three reasons related to both, I will not forget them after that. namely: "Like two piles of black clouds between which there is light, there is no light, or like two groups of birds flying in formation defending their readers." ( HR. Muslim ) [No.805 Sharh Shahh Muslim] Shahih.


3. Become a Hujjah or Defender


عَنْ أَبِي مَالِكٍ الْأَشْعَرِيِّ قَالَ قَ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 الطُّهُورُ شَطْرُ الْإِيمَانِ وَالْحَمْدُ لِلَّهِ تَمْلَأُ الْمِيزَانَ وَسُبْحَانَ اللَّهِ وَالْحَمْدُ لِلَّهِ تَمْلَآَنِ أَوْ تَمْلَأُ مَا بَيْنَ السَّمَاوَاتِ وَالْأَرْضِ وَالصَّلَاةُ نُورٌ وَالصَّدَقَةُ بُرْهَانٌ وَالصَّبْرُ ضِيَاءٌ وَالْقُرْآنُ حُجَّةٌ لَكَ أَوْ عَلَيْكَ كُلُّ النَّاسِ يَغْدُو فَبَايِعٌ نَفْسَهُ فَمُعْتِقُهَا أَوْ مُوبِقُهَا


From Abu Malik al-Asyari he said, ‘Rasulullah shallallahu alaihi wasallam said: "Holy is half of faith, alhamdulillah fills the scales, subhanallah and alhamdulillah both fulfill, so, or fill the space between heaven and earth, prayer is light, alms is guidance, patience is light, and the Quran is a blasphemy for you or a boomerang for you. Every man departs in the morning, so some sell himself to set him free or destroy him." (CHR. Muslim) [Y. 223 Sharh Shahh Muslim] Shahid.


4. Best Person


عَنْ عُثْمَانَ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 عَنْ النَّبِيِّ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 قَالَ خَيْرُكُمْ مَنْ تَعَلَّمَ الْقُرْآنَ وَعَلَّمَهُ قَالَ وَأَقْرَأَ أَبُو عَبْدِ الرَّحْمَنِ فِي إِمْرَةِ عُثْمَانَ حَتَّى كَانَ الْحَجَّاجُ قَالَ وَذَاكَ الَّذِي أَقْعَدَنِي مَقْعَدِي هَذَا


From Uthman radliallahu anhu, from the Prophet shallallahu alaihi wasallam, he said: "The best of you is one who learns the Quran and teaches it." Abu Abdirrahman recited (Qur'an) during the time of Uthman until Hajjaj said, "And that is what makes me sit in my seat." ( HR. Voranova) [ No. 5027 Fathul Bari] Shahid.


5. With the Angel of Honor


عَنْ عَائِشَةَ عَنْ النَّبِيِّ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 قَالَ مَثَلُ الَّذِي يَقْرَأُ الْقُرْآنَ وَهُوَ حَافِظٌ لَهُ مَعَ السَّفَرَةِ الْكِرَامِ الْبَرَرَةِ وَمَثَلُ الَّذِي يَقْرَأُ وَهُوَ يَتَعَاهَدُهُ وَهُوَ عَلَيْهِ شَدِيدٌ فَلَهُ أَجْرَانِ


From Aisha of the Prophet Shallallahu alaihi wasallam, he said: "The parable of the people reciting the Qur`an while he memorized it, then he will be with the noble Angels. While the parable of a man who reads the Qur`an diligently, and he has difficulty over it, then he will get two rewards." (Pbuhari HR) [No. 4937 Fathul Bari] Shahid.


6. Smells Fragrant and Delicious


عَنْ أَبِي مُوسَى الْأَشْعَرِيِّ قَالَ قَ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 مَثَلُ الْمُؤْمِنِ الَّذِي يَقْرَأُ الْقُرْآنَ كَمَثَلِ الْأُتْرُجَّةِ رِيحُهَا طَيِّبٌ وَطَعْمُهَا طَيِّبٌ وَمَثَلُ الْمُؤْمِنِ الَّذِي لَا يَقْرَأُ الْقُرْآنَ كَمَثَلِ التَّمْرَةِ لَا رِيحَ لَهَا وَطَعْمُهَا حُلْوٌ وَمَثَلُ الْمُنَافِقِ الَّذِي يَقْرَأُ الْقُرْآنَ مَثَلُ الرَّيْحَانَةِ رِيحُهَا طَيِّبٌ وَطَعْمُهَا مُرٌّ وَمَثَلُ الْمُنَافِقِ الَّذِي لَا يَقْرَأُ الْقُرْآنَ كَمَثَلِ الْحَنْظَلَةِ لَيْسَ لَهَا رِيحٌ وَطَعْمُهَا مُرٌّ


From Abu Musa Al Asyari he said; "Rasulullah shallallahu alaihi wasallam said: The parable of a believer who likes to read the Quran like the fruit of Utrujah, it smells fragrant and tastes good. The parable of a believer who does not like to read the Quran is like a date fruit, it does not smell but tastes sweet. The parable of a hypocrite who likes to read the Quran like raihanah fruit, smells fragrant but tastes bitter. And the Parable of a Hypocrite who does not like to read the Quran is like the fruit of hanzhalah, it does not smell and taste bitter. ( HR. Bukhari) [No.5427 Fathul Bari] Shahih.


7. Glorified


قَالَ عُمَرُ أَمَا إِنَّ نَبِيَّكُمْ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 قَدْ قَالَ إِنَّ اللَّهَ يَرْفَعُ بِهَذَا الْكِتَابِ أَقْوَامًا وَيَضَعُ بِهِ آخَرِينَ


Umar said, "True, your Prophet shallallallahu alaihi wasallam said: Surely Allah will glorify a people with this book (Al Qur`an) and humiliate others." (CHR. Muslim) [Y. 817 Sharh Shahh Muslim] Shahid.


8. Crown of Light


عن عبد الله بن بريدة الأسلمي عن أبيه رضي الله عنهما قال: قال رسول الله صلى الله عليه و سلم: من قرأ القرآن و تعلمه و عمل به أُلبِسَ والداه يوم القيامة تاجا من نور ضوؤُه مثل ضوءِ الشمس و يُكْسَى  والداه حُلَّتَانِ لا يقوم بهما الدنيا, فيقولان: بما كُسِيْنَا؟ فيقال: بأخذ ولدِكما القرآن (رواه الحاكم).


From Abdillah ibn Buraidah al-Aslamiy, from his father, he said: The Prophet said: Whoever reads the Quran, learns it and practices it, so it was worn to his parents on the Day of Resurrection the crown of a light whose rays were like the rays of the sun, and worn to his parents two jewels of unparalleled value in the world. His parents asked him: Why is this honor given to us? He said: For your son has brought (holds firmly to) the Koran. (CHR. Judge, shahih according to Muslim terms).
